Career TEAM is excited to bring on a Quality Assurance Specialist to support workforce development operations in Ventura County as part of the Workforce Innovation and Opportunity Act (WIOA) and Community Development Block Grant (CDBG) programs. This position will be based onsite at the Oxnard America’s Job Center of California (AJCC) and will play a key role in ensuring compliance, program quality, data integrity, and continuous improvement across workforce and community-based services.
The Quality Assurance Specialist will be responsible for reviewing participant files, monitoring program documentation, ensuring compliance with WIOA, CDBG, federal, state, and local policies, supporting quality assurance initiatives, and identifying opportunities for operational improvement. This role will work closely with program leadership, case management staff, fiscal teams, and partner organizations to maintain high-quality service delivery and program performance standards.
Your Impact on Career TEAM’s Success:
- Conduct ongoing quality assurance reviews of participant files, case notes, and service documentation in CalJOBS and related systems
- Monitor compliance with WIOA, CDBG, local workforce board policies, and contractual requirements
- Review program activities and documentation prior to invoice submission to ensure accuracy and completeness
- Identify trends, deficiencies, and opportunities for process improvement
- Provide technical assistance and feedback to staff regarding documentation standards and compliance expectations
- Support continuous quality improvement initiatives across workforce development and community service programs
- Track performance data and assist with data validation and reporting activities
- Assist with audit preparation, monitoring reviews, and corrective action follow-up
- Collaborate with leadership and frontline staff to improve customer experience and program outcomes
- Present regular quality assurance updates to Executive Director and program leadership
- Maintain organized and confidential participant and program records
